Yad B'Yad

Yad B'Yad is a unique touring program where we take mainstream high school students and our Yachad members on a tour of Israel. The program begins with a week of orientation in Reisterstown, MD. Orientation will include training both for staff and high schoolers, along with fun activities. Your responsibilities will include caring for our Yachad members, physically and emotionally, and mentoring our high school students. In addition, you may be assigned to some food preparation duties, or any other jobs that will help our trip.

Camper Programs

Yachad offers a variety of camper programs at various sleepaway camps, including Morasha, Nesher, Moshava and Esh. We are looking for counselors who enjoy going to a camp and working with Yachad members. Yachad members at these programs range in age from 9-21 and have a variety of needs- both physical and emotional. Your responsibilities will include caring for our Yachad campers and facilitiating inclusion (or mainstreaming) with the mainstream campers.

Work Programs

Many Yachad members are capable of being fully productive members of society. Therefore, we provide them with jobs at various sleepaway camps where they are assigned jobs that they do with great skill and dedication. We are looking for some patient job coaches who will act as a counselor/job coach within our work programs. Responsibilities will include overseeing the Yachad workers when they are working, making sure that they know what is expected of them, that there are no disagreements between boss and worker, in addition to supervising the Yachad workers when they have free time, i.e. ensuring that all are back in the bunk at curfew time.

Yachad Getaway

Our two-week Getaway program, taking place the last week in June and first week of July, is a chance for Yachad members to have a relaxing vacation without the pressure of a bus tour. Responsibilities for this program would include care of our Yachad participants, along with various jobs to help the program run smoothly, i.e. making beds, setting a supper table.
